course aims in English
The goal of the syllabus is to teach the main functions of apparel 3D software, create a flat pattern and see it modelled in 3D. Make adjustments to the style directly according to the body shape on the 3D mannequin or the flat pattern and see the changes in both places. Analysing the shapes and dimensions of the human body to develop wearable products that provide good fit and function. Check entire grade range of flat patterns using 3D visualisation – proportions, fabric placement and fit. Basic knowledge of 3D body scanning and analysing the shapes and dimensions. Short introduction to Made-to-measure programs and their work principles.

learning outcomes in the course in Eng.
To prepare a flat pattern in 2D program to visualize it in 3D. Make changes according to the body shape and proportions to provide good fit and function of the product.

brief description of the course in English
Main functions of apparel 3D software. Analysing the shapes and dimensions of the human body. Basic knowledge of 3D body scanning. Made-to-measure programs and their work principles.
